The Word “Shortage” Implies Nobody Chose This
Twenty-four hours in June — one record margin, two price hikes, one federal antitrust suit — showed exactly who gets to choose.

June 24, 2026, after the close of Wall Street: Micron reports $41.46 billion in quarterly revenue. Twelve months earlier, the same quarter brought in $9.3 billion.
June 25, morning: Apple raises prices on nearly everything it sells. MacBooks, iPads, iMacs, HomePods, Vision Pro. The iPhone is spared. For now.
June 25, a few hours later: Microsoft announces that every Xbox will cost $100 to $150 more starting August 1, and that the 2TB model is being discontinued outright.
June 25, the same day, a federal courthouse in Northern California: seventeen plaintiffs sue Samsung, SK hynix and Micron for conspiring to keep memory artificially scarce.
Twenty-four hours.
The component underneath all four events is DRAM: the working memory inside every phone, laptop, console and server on Earth. Its contract price rose roughly 98 percent in the first quarter of 2026 alone. And the standard explanation comes in a single word: shortage. AI data centers are devouring memory, especially HBM (the stacked, high-bandwidth kind that feeds GPUs), and there isn’t enough left over for everyone else.
That explanation is true. It’s also doing an enormous amount of work. An economist will object, correctly, that “shortage” is a neutral term: an imbalance between supply and demand, implying nothing about intent. But that is not the job the word performs in a press release. There, it works like weather: something that happens to a company, not something companies do. And the window of June 24–25 becomes hard to read as weather once you notice that the same event carries a different name at each position in the supply chain. At Micron, it’s called a record. At Apple and Microsoft, it’s called an unsustainable cost. In the Northern District of California, it’s called Exhibit A.
The margin that broke the word
Start with the numbers published under disclosure rules, not the ones crafted to persuade. Micron’s quarterly revenue didn’t grow; it multiplied by more than four year over year, beating analyst consensus by nearly six billion dollars. Adjusted gross margin: 84.9 percent. A company record, and higher than the last gross margin Nvidia reported. For the next quarter, Micron is guiding to roughly $50 billion in revenue and a gross margin around 86 percent. Sixteen multi-year Strategic Customer Agreements now carry approximately $100 billion in minimum committed revenue, a floor Micron itself calls conservative, backed by $22 billion in customer deposits. Its CEO, Sanjay Mehrotra, framed the results as reflecting “the strategic value of memory in the AI era.”
Gross margin is not net profit: R&D, overheads, taxes and $7.1 billion of quarterly capital spending still come out of it. They did. What remained was $18.3 billion in adjusted free cash flow. Of every $100 of memory Micron sold, about $15 covered the cost of producing it.
84.9 percent is not the gross margin of a company navigating a shortage. It’s the gross margin of a company the shortage works for.
Now put the buyers’ documents next to it. In mid-June, Tim Cook had told the Wall Street Journal that the situation was becoming difficult to sustain. Apple could no longer keep shielding its customers from memory and storage costs. A week later, prices moved: +$100 on the entry-level MacBook Neo, +$200 on the MacBook Air, +$300 on the MacBook Pro. Microsoft was blunter. In its own announcement, Xbox stated that “console storage and memory prices have increased by more than 2.5x,” warned it expects another doubling by fall 2027, and reminded everyone that consoles are typically sold for less than they cost to make. It was the third Xbox price increase in roughly fifteen months. Sony had already pushed the PS5 to $649.
One more fact, placed here without further comment: Microsoft’s own data-center division is among the largest buyers of the very memory its console division says it can no longer afford.
Three ordinary decisions, performed simultaneously
There’s a distinction worth building before going further. A shortage is a statement about quantity: there isn’t enough. An allocation is a statement about power: someone decides who goes without. Most “shortages” in concentrated markets are allocations wearing the first word as a coat.
And the DRAM market is about as concentrated as markets get. Samsung, SK hynix and Micron together control close to 90 percent of global supply. HBM is genuinely harder to produce, and far more lucrative; it competes with conventional DRAM for wafers, engineers and, above all, scarce advanced-packaging capacity. So every production line assigned to HBM, every long-term contract signed with an AI buyer at premium prices, is capacity that phones, PCs and consoles will not get. Analyst Ming-Chi Kuo estimates that 15 to 20 percent of the memory capacity available to consumer electronics will be redirected toward data centers by 2027.
From inside any one of the three firms, this is ordinary rationality: you sell to whoever pays most, for as long as they’ll commit. But when three companies that are the market perform the same ordinary rationality at the same time, the market doesn’t experience a coincidence. It experiences the same decision, made three times. The open question is only whether it was also made together.
What the lawsuit must prove — and what it reveals if it can’t
That question is now formally in front of a judge. Garciaguirre v. Samsung Electronics, filed June 25 in the U.S. District Court for the Northern District of California under Section 1 of the Sherman Act, assigned to Judge Noel Wise. The seventeen plaintiffs (fourteen individuals and three small PC-building businesses) allege the HBM transition served as a pretext for a deliberate wind-down of DDR3 and DDR4 output, driving conventional DRAM prices up roughly 700 percent over four years. They point to Micron shuttering its consumer brand Crucial at the most profitable price point in its history, and argue that three simultaneous retreats, with none of the three moving to capture the others’ abandoned customers, make “no economic sense absent collusion.” They also note this industry has been here before: Samsung paid a $300 million criminal fine for DRAM price-fixing in 2005, and SK hynix paid $185 million the same year.
Here, the analysis has to sit with its strongest objection, because that objection is almost entirely factual and almost entirely correct. AI demand is real, not invented. HBM’s economics are real. Nobody needs a conspiracy to explain why three companies independently chase the same once-in-a-generation margin, and American antitrust law broadly permits exactly that. Watching your two competitors retreat from a market and retreating alongside them, without a word exchanged, is called conscious parallelism, and it is legal. If discovery produces no agreement, no channel, no wink, the case dies. Micron says it competes lawfully. It may well be telling the truth.
Concede all of it. Then look at what the concession leaves standing. If the plaintiffs lose, the verdict will not be that the market is healthy. It will be that a three-firm market can produce cartel-priced outcomes with no cartel to prosecute. A new fab costs $15 to $20 billion and takes years to build; no fourth competitor is coming to close the gap. The complaint’s weakness, if it proves weak, is the structure’s strength. That is a more uncomfortable conclusion than collusion would be.
The best-positioned buyer on Earth asks for a favor.
Apple was supposed to be the company this couldn’t happen to. Enormous volumes, contracts negotiated years out, unified memory integrated into its own silicon, and premium pricing that swallows cost swings its competitors can’t. For months, it did absorb: a quiet memory bump folded into prices in March, the $599 Mac mini discreetly removed in May. On June 25, it stopped absorbing. The stock erased $263 billion of market value in a single day, its second-largest drop ever.
What it did next says more than the price list. Within days, the Financial Times reported that Apple was lobbying the Commerce Department and the White House over ChangXin Memory Technologies (CXMT), China’s largest DRAM maker and a company on the Pentagon’s list of firms with alleged ties to the Chinese military. Apple isn’t barred from buying CXMT chips. What it wants is stranger: a forward-looking guarantee that CXMT will not later be added to the Commerce Department’s Entity List, the far stricter blacklist, after Apple has built a dependency on it. Bloomberg added that negotiations extend to YMTC as well, for devices sold in China. Cook, asked whether security restrictions on Chinese memory suppliers should loosen, answered that “everything needs to be on the table.” The Republican chair of the House China committee called the prospect a “grave mistake.” Apple declined to comment; the White House didn’t respond.
Read the scene flatly: the company most celebrated for controlling its supply chain is spending political capital to ask its own government to promise not to use a blacklist it hasn’t used yet, so that a fourth supplier can be allowed to exist.
Even that would move less memory than it moves leverage. CXMT’s output is largely pre-committed, and analysts doubt its volumes could meaningfully close the gap or cut Apple’s costs. What Apple is negotiating is not more memory in the world. It’s a better place in the queue. By early July, per the Financial Times, Apple had already begun testing CXMT chips for devices sold in China.
That’s what demotion from price-setter to price-taker looks like at the very top of the chain. Farther down, it looks like the plaintiff roster in Judge Wise’s courtroom: Troy’s Computers LLC. My Florida PC. Apple gets to lobby. They get to sue.
Two clocks
What happens next runs on two clocks. The judicial one is discovery: the capacity-planning documents and executive emails that will show either an agreement or three parallel monologues. The industrial one is slower and indifferent to verdicts. Jefferies expects DRAM prices to climb another 40 to 50 percent this quarter, with little relief before 2028; Micron itself expects tight conditions to persist beyond calendar 2027; and new fabs take years that neither buyers nor plaintiffs can compress.
Either way, those twenty-four hours in June already settled the vocabulary. A shortage is what happens to you. An allocation is what someone does to you. For one day, the difference came fully itemized — on an earnings call, on two price lists, and in a federal complaint.
